About this product

Product Information

The Nikon SB-50DX has a variety of flash functions in its compact body, and is designed especially for users of Nikon SLRs with built-in Speedlights. The SB-50DX can fire flashlight with a camera's built-in Speedlight for greater flash power. It also offers various features that are not possible with built-in Speedlights, such as bounce flash capability, close-up shooting, built-in wide flash adaptor for 14mm wide-angle coverage, TTL wireless slave flash, and an infrared remote commander. In addition, the SB-50DX fires Monitor Pre-flashes for 3D Multi-Sensor Balanced Fill-Flash for Nikon SLRs, including the D1-series digital SLR cameras. The Nikon SB-50DX is a significant addition to the Nikon Speedlight lineup, offering photographers enhanced flash shooting flexibility for a wide range of applications.

  • Top favourable review

    Great for my D1X....

    It's made for the older Nikons, D1X, D100 etc. It works great and has TTL mode with these cameras. It's old but very good priced and a must have for these older cameras. Uses expensive batteries, not AA like most flashes. If you search on Ebay you can pick some up at a good price or go rechargeable. It cycles quite quick but not lightning fast....

  • Great Flash, just right

    The SB-50DX is definitely not a professional flash by any means. However, for an ameture photographer or the weekend enthusiest this is a great flash to have in your bag. It's size is on the small end of flashes in its category. It holds most of the features of the larger, more expensive units. And it produces wonderful light that can be adjusted to most settings whether indoor or out. I am using it on a Nikon N75 film SLR. The built in speedlight is not that great so I needed something with more oomph. This speedlight works very well with this camera body. Like I said before, perfect size.

  • Great flash, lot of power for the size! A great value!

    A great little flash, still learning how to use it... Imreallynlove the small size, and that's one of the reasons it requires the CR123 batteries. These batteries seem expensive, until you realize that they are everywhere (not just camera shops). The same ones power the ShurFire series flashlights. One drawback, is that the zoom only functions if you use the flash on normal angle. But I don't think that it is limiting, just something to get used to. I can take pics now that I couldn't before, and the small size means it's always in my camera bag!
